Real Change is a Seattle non-profit that focuses on economic justice advocacy and the empowerment of low-income and homeless people in Seattle. There are three components to Real Change: our advocacy efforts, our award-winning weekly newspaper, and our employment program. Real Change exists to create opportunity and a voice for low-income and homeless people while taking action for economic, social, and racial justice. Founded in 1994, the Real Change Homeless Empowerment Project is an award-winning nonprofit newspaper that provides immediate employment opportunity to homeless and low-income people throughout the Pacific Northwest. Highly regarded as the leading street newspaper in North America, Real Change provides a low-barrier employment opportunity to an average of 250 homeless and low-income individuals each month while challenging the structures that create poverty.
